Buying Guide: 2 Stroke RC Boat Engines And Practical Upgrades

  • What engine size should I choose? For racing boats, 29cc class engines offer strong power with a compact footprint, while 26cc can deliver solid acceleration in smaller hulls. Match displacement to your hull’s weight and design for best handling.
  • Two-stroke vs. other propulsion: If you specifically want 2-stroke internal combustion, prioritize four-bolt mounting and Zenoah/G290PUM compatibility to simplify installation and maintenance. Brushless electric options, like the Pro Boat model listed, provide a different performance profile with different upkeep needs.
  • Fuel and mix ratios: For 2-stroke engines, follow the recommended initial run-in fuel mixture (often around 20:1) and transition to higher ratios (25:1 to 30:1) later for efficiency and longevity. Improper fuel mix can shorten engine life.
  • Maintenance and parts availability: Look for engines with widely available carburetors, seals, and gaskets. A spare parts plan reduces downtime during races or practice.
  • Installation considerations: Confirm mounting pattern (four-bolt) and propeller shaft alignment with your hull. Some 29cc units are compatible with Zenoah-style configurations, which eases replacement in existing builds.
  • Upgrade path: Cylinder kits and piston kits can boost compression and power, but require careful tuning and compatibility checks. Start with a straightforward replacement before moving to more complex upgrades.

Frequently Asked Questions

  • What is the typical fuel ratio for 2-stroke RC boat engines? Initial run-in often uses 20:1, then 25:1 to 30:1 for regular use to balance power and longevity.
  • Are 2-stroke engines easier to install than other types? Many 2-stroke engines use standardized mounting patterns and fittings, but installation ease depends on hull compatibility and available mounting hardware.
  • Is a brushless electric option better than a 2-stroke engine for RC boats? It depends on priorities. Brushless systems offer quiet operation and predictable power delivery, but 2-stroke engines provide traditional combustion performance and a different sound profile.

  • Can I mix and match components from different brands? Only if mounting patterns, carburetor fittings, and fuel systems are compatible. Mismatched components can cause performance loss or damage.
  • Do 2-stroke engine upgrades affect hull balance? Yes. Higher power can alter speed, handling, and boat trim. Reassess weight distribution after upgrading and test in controlled environments.
